Tillväxten och utvecklingen av Internet har lagt en allt större betydelse på användarnas deltagande och interaktion . Framgångsrika webbplatser betona den sociala aspekten av surfat för att hålla användare som är intresserade . Även om vissa webbplatser tillåter en viss grad av anonyma interaktion , är den mest värdefulla tjänster som tillhandahålls av webbplatser med en användare registrering funktion . Dessa webbplatser ger en rik användarupplevelse genom att erbjuda djupare, mer personlig interaktion som tillgodoser behoven hos enskilda användare . Bygga en online-registrering är inte utom räckhåll för de flesta webbplatsägare .
Du behöver :
webbserver som kör databasprogram
1
Bestäm vilken information du kommer att fånga från din webbplats användare. . Du kommer åtminstone behöva ett användarnamn, lösenord och e -postadress . Detta gör att användare kan logga in och ger dig ett sätt att kontakta dem . Du kan behöva annan information också. Till exempel kan webbplatser som säljer en produkt kräver en användares postadress och faktureringsinformation för att leverera produkten . Gör en lista över all information du behöver , hålla varje separat . I fråga om en adress , till exempel deras gatuadress , stad , stat och postnummer är separata bitar av information .
2 .
Skapa en databas med den information du behöver från dina användare . Varje kolumn i databasen kommer att utgöra en unik information för en viss post . Välj rätt datatyp för varje kolumn . Till exempel vid val av datatyp för ett postnummer , kommer du vill välja " sträng "istället för " heltal ", som ett numeriskt värde band ett postnummer eventuella inledande nollor det kan innehålla . Var medveten om effekterna av varje typ av data om alla data som kan lagras i den kolumnen . Detta varierar mellan databasservrar , så konsultera en manuell specifik för din databasprogram om det behövs .
3 .
Skapa signup och logga in blanketter för din webbplats. Anmälningsformuläret måste innehålla varje del av information som lagras i databasen , medan inloggningsformuläret endast behöver innehålla områden som är relevanta att kontrollera identiteten hos en användare .
4 .
skriva manus med hjälp av en server -side web skriptspråk för att få tillgång till databasen från din webbplats. Från och med juni 2010, de mest populära alternativen för detta är PHP , Ruby och ASP. NET . Registreringen skriptet behöver möjlighet att infoga information i databasen , medan inloggningsskript kommer att kontrollera användarens inmatningar mot en viss rad . Se till att varje av dessa skript är skrivna på ett sätt som inte utsätter din databas till säkerhetsproblem , såsom fråga injektion exploits , vilket gör att en angripare att ange en databasfråga i ett formulär fält för att ändra databasstrukturen. Konsultera en handbok om säkerhet bästa praxis för skriptspråk du valt .
tips och varningar
Kontrollera att databasen är säkrad mot alla nu kända attacker . En angripare kan komma åt och ändra all information , eventuellt kostar dig mycket pengar och äventyrar sekretessen för dina användare .